Tim Kaine rubs elbows with Katy Perry, Lena Dunham in LA

Virginia Sen. Tim Kaine delivered the keynote address at Saturday evening’s Human Rights Campaign in Los Angeles, but not before he took some time to talk and take photos with celebrities who supported his and Hillary Clinton’s 2016 campaign to take the White House.

Photos and video posted to Twitter show the former vice presidential candidate and his wife Anne interacting with singer Katy Perry and actress Lena Dunham among others. Both Perry and Dunham hit the campaign trail for Clinton.


At the dinner event afterwards, Kaine delivered a speech in which he took aim at President Trump.

“We are living in a stress test of our constitutional democracy,” he said. We have taken this thing in for the 230-year check up, to see whether the institutions that were put in place in 1787 still exist.”

If Congress, the courts, the press and citizens are successful acting as checks to the president’s power, Kaine said “this chapter will have an end, and the end of the chapter will be that our system was vindicated over any temporary occupant of any of the positions of this system.”


General admission at the glitzy affair went for $295. VIP tickets cost $450 and there were a number of 5- and 6-digit sponsorship donation options.
